Cairo: Kuwait has shown 619 new cases of Coronavirus Nove in the last 24 hours, a minimum of subsequent day count cases, bringing the country’s total number of infections to 89582.
Four COVID-19 deaths have been recorded, bringing the number of disease deaths in Kuwait to 544, Health Ministry spokesman Dr Abdullah Al Sanad said Sunday.
There are 94 patients receiving intensive care, Dr. Al Sanad added, according to Kuwaiti news firm KUNA.
Kuwait’s total virus number reached 643,724 after 3,093 seconds were performed in the last 24 hours.
The Ministry of Health also reported that 618 patients have recovered from COVID-19 in more than 24 hours, bringing the total number of cures for the disease in Kuwait to 80,521.
Last week, Kuwait lifted a curfew imposed for more than five months to restrict COVID-19.
